## Build Provenance: Dedupline Alert Deduplicator

This page explains how support can verify which build of Dedupline is handling a given alert stream. Every release is built from a signed manifest on the Harrowgate build farm, and the artifact embeds its provenance record at package time. When a customer asks whether their cluster runs a patched build, compare their reported version against the release ledger. Each entry in the ledger is keyed by a short provenance token; the current production one appears below.

session token of kahag-bawip = htk6_729d08

Internal Memo — Board Distribution Only
Re: Launch of Orvanta Prime Tier

Orvanta Prime launches next quarter: premium subscription layered above Standard, adding the Lumewell analytics suite and dedicated onboarding. Pricing set at 2.4x Standard. Pilot conversion hit 11%, ahead of model. Margin impact positive by month four. Marketing holds until legal clears the renewal terms. Full projections at the next board session. The confidential plan summary follows below.

confidential, bawip-fahap: Gross margin on Ulaael came in at 5 percent against a plan of 10 percent. Only 5 of the 100 pilot accounts renewed Ulaael, so a churn review is set for July 1.

## Donation-Receipt Mailer

The Givenroot receipt mailer runs hourly and sends PDF receipts for any donation marked `settled` in the Almsbridge ledger. If a batch fails, the job retries twice, then parks items in the `receipts_deferred` queue for manual replay. Templates live in `mailer/templates` and are versioned; never edit a template in place. To replay a deferred batch, call the Postwren internal send API from the ops bastion, authenticating with the key below.

API key for taduf-yahif: qvz11-nMDtAWg6H2u